Hotels in Vaud near Gare de Montreux
We found 164 properties with availability in Vaud
Grand Hotel Suisse Majestic, Autograph Collection
Avenue Des Alpes 45, Montreux, Switzerland
Montreux Centre Ville Lac Appartement
Grand' Rue, Montreux, Switzerland
Montreux Lake Side Apartment!
60 Grand' Rue, Montreux, Switzerland
Montreux Luxury Suite
71 Grand' Rue, Montreux, Switzerland
Montreux Riviera Suite Waterfront 3 Bedrooms Private Parking
Grand' Rue 71, Montreux, Switzerland
Hotel Mona
Grand Rue 81, Montreux, Switzerland
Montreux Apartment
Avenue Des Alpes 94, Montreux, Switzerland
Hotel Splendid
Grand Rue 52, Montreux, Ch, Montreux, Switzerland
La Plus Belle Vue Du Lac Leman
18 Avenue De Belmont, Montreux, Switzerland
Appartement Bord Du Lac Montreux
Avenue De Collonge, Montreux, Switzerland
Appartement Vue Lac Montreux
7 Rue De Massiez, Montreux, Switzerland
Loft La Plus Belle Vue Du Lac Leman Montreux
18B Avenue De Belmont, Montreux, Switzerland
Appartement Vue Lac Montreux
Avenue De Collonge, Montreux, Switzerland
Apartment Montreux - Panorama By Interhome
Chemin De Ballallaz 20 1820 Montreux, Montreux, Switzerland
The Studios Montreux - Swiss Hotel Apartments
2 Rue Du Cygne, Montreux, Switzerland
Loft With Rooftop, Stunning View Of The Lake!
1 Rue Du Cygne, Montreux, Switzerland
Hotel Parc & Lac
Grand Rue 38, Montreux, Switzerland
"The Freddie Mercury" Hotel
7 Rue De La Rouvenettaz, Montreux, Switzerland
Rouvenaz Appartements
1 Bis Rue Du Marche, Montreux, Switzerland
La Rouvenaz
Rue Du Marche 1, Montreux, Switzerland